Try the Bistro Boileau in Kontokali which is just north of Corfu Town. Owned by Sue and her Greek husband they will make you very welcome and the food is delicious. They stay open all year.

The tiny Kouramios taverna, it looks like someones front room, but the food is gorgeous. Drive past the entrance to the airport and it is further down the road on your right, opposite the church. Park at the cake shop just before it as parking is difficult. They are open each day from 1 till 6 in the afternoon.

 

They also do takeaway. If we have a long wait at the airport we book in our bags then nip down for a nice meal.
